**Ticket VELD-412: Migrate nightly cron jobs to Orchanet workflow engine**

For anyone new: our billing rollups and cache warmers still run as plain cron entries on the legacy scheduler box. We're moving them into Orchanet so we get retries, alerting, and dependency graphs for free. Scope for this ticket is the three nightly jobs only; hourly jobs come later. Migration steps are in the runbook. The last verified migration run is below.

build token for tawif-bahip: htk31_68bba16e1afabfef4ecc69408c06f16

Quick heads-up on Pinwheel UI versioning: we cut a minor release every sprint, and anything touching component props needs a changeset file in the PR. No changeset, no merge — the bot will nag you. Majors are rare and go through the design council first. The full policy, with examples of what counts as breaking, lives on the internal page below.

wiki page, bahip-yahip: https://grafana.qirvanlabs.corp/browse/display/projects/cc3a1b9dbfc9

Hey Marta — handing off the customer dedupe job before I roll onto Project Lintwhistle. The fuzzy matcher in MergeKit still over-merges on shared surnames, so keep the confidence threshold at 0.92 for now. Manual review queue drains every Tuesday. Full matching rules and the escalation process are documented on the internal wiki page below.

operations page: https://confluence.lumiclabs.internal/projects/display/browse/projects/b6be

= Supplier Contract Renewal: Varnholt Logistics =

''Restricted: managers only.''

Contract expires end of Q2. Varnholt proposes a 6% rate increase; we counter at 2% with a two-year term. Alternative supplier Greylock Freight quoted lower but unproven. Decision needed by the 15th. Rationale for our negotiating position follows below.

confidential, yagaf-kaguf: The eastern region missed its Kasok quota by 57.3 percent last quarter. Rusielek Works plans to raise the Kelix list price by 37.6 percent in February. The pricing group signed off on a budget of $308.5 million for Project Quenwyn. The renewal with Norwynax Foods closes at $199.4 million a year, 2.4 percent above the last contract.

Every migration worker must present a service credential in the `X-Keymapper-Auth` header; unauthenticated lookups are rejected to prevent stale-shard writes during rebalancing. Credentials are scoped per environment, and the staging and production keys are not interchangeable. For the dry-run we'll demo on Thursday, workers should authenticate with the key below.

API key for kajeg-tajop: qvz3-w1m